Molani - Phansidewa, Darjeeling
Molani is a village situated in the Phansidewa subdivision of Darjeeling district, West Bengal. It is located approximately 12.6 km from Phansidewa. Ghospukur serves as the Gram Panchayat for Molani village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Molani is 306707. The village covers a total geographical area of 205.18 hectares and falls under the 734426 pincode. Bagdogra is the nearest town, located about 14 km away.
Molani village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.
Population of Molani
According to the 2011 Census, Molani village had a total population of 3,020 people, including 1,561 males and 1,459 females, living in 632 households. The sex ratio was 935 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 67.64%, with male literacy at 75.64% and female literacy at 59.16%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 1,735, while the Scheduled Tribe (ST) population was 278.

Transport and Connectivity of Molani
Molani is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Chattar Hat, while the nearest airport is Bagdogra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 10.1 km.
